2. Editorial Standards
- Length: 1,200–1,800 words. Tight, useful, skimmable.
- Structure: Clear H2/H3 sections; short paragraphs; bullet lists for tips; a 3–6 item "Before You Go" checklist.
- Voice and Style: Friendly, precise, evidence-based. Avoid clichés ("hidden gem", "nestled", "bustling").
- Originality: Must pass plagiarism checks.
- Accuracy: Include verifiable opening hours, ticket information, seasonality, and local transit hints, with sources or citations as needed.
- Local Sensitivity: Respect cultural norms; avoid stereotyping; keep advice practical and inclusive.
- Fact Boxes: Where useful, add small "Know Before You Go" callouts (tickets, transit passes, museum free days).
3. Links and SEO Policy
We comply with search-engine guidelines and we are not a link farm.
- Sponsored Disclosure: All paid posts are labeled "Sponsored" at the top.
- Brand Links: Up to 2 links to your site.
- Citations: Up to 5 neutral citations to authoritative sources (e.g. official museum or city websites).
- Link Attributes: Paid and brand links use
rel="sponsored". We may also applynofollow. We do not guarantee dofollow links — if that is what you need, we are not the right partner. - Tracking: UTM parameters are allowed. No affiliate IDs, redirect chains, or cloaked links.
- Edits and Removals: We may edit anchor text for clarity or compliance, and remove or replace links that break, become misleading, or harm reader trust.
